Nitro Impresses Even Jaded PDF Consumers
California-based Nitro PDF Software, the PDF tool vendor, has announced the release of Nitro PDF Express. A bargain basement deal that put some nifty PDF tools at your fingertips for less than US$ 50.
The software unleashes a new set of PDF tools including utilities for creation, conversion, extraction, file combination, file splitting, batch processing, and PDF security. Users can now create PDFs quickly and easily from over 200 different file types, and will have complete control over the documents’ security.

One-click PDF creation
Nitro PDF Express enables users to create PDF files directly within Microsoft Office applications with a single click. Additionally, Express is multi-format compatible, allowing users to create PDF files from any printable format.
Edit with ease
Editing existing PDF content is now, “one-click” easy by converting the PDF into Word, users can edit content and re-convert into PDF. Additional PDF editing capabilities include, easily extracting pages individually, or in a batch, and the ability to shuffle pages with in a document.
Make presentation-ready files in a flash
Enabling presentation-ready documents in a flash, users can now effortlessly, and instantly, combine a wide range of different files, including text, images, and charts into a single self-contained PDF file.
Batch Document Processing
Nitro PDF Express offers a convenient batch processing functionality. Users can run batch sequences across collections of PDF files to reduce repetitive tasks. In addition, users can create batch sequences from any number of commands, including securing and optimizing documents, splitting, deleting, inserting and rotating pages.
Security
The built-in security features guard against disclosure of sensitive information in the case of loss or theft. Capabilities enable users to encrypt files, prevent unauthorized access, and restrict sensitive operations. Additionally, users can set permissions, which provide control for document viewing, printing, editing, and copying and can all individually be turned on or off, or secured with password protection.
